06.30 Tuesday July 19. 49:30.15N 02:30.30W

 

After all the waiting the weather gods appear to have relented and it is time for us to get on our way.

 

We spent yesterday doing more things that we should have done weeks ago. Beaucette is several miles from town and Bob and Peter took the bus  to get some essential supplies. David spent the day waiting for a call from a man who could fix an autopilot glitch.  Raymarine were clear about the source of the problem  (low domestic battery voltage) which if that proves to be correct now introduces a worry about the battery charging an monitoring systems. Anyway only time, and a thrash across Biscay will tell.

 

Dinner ashore in a very good and reasonably priced newly opened restaurant in the marina itself.

 

The forecast is in fact reasonably benign for the next few days with fair winds –  with a risk of gales near  the Iberian Coast. But that is 4 days away – the forecast not been accurate  more than 24 hours out lately so we hope things will change. If it doesn’t – at least they are northerly gales!

 

Farewell Guernsey.
